George Will says what everyone in the world already knows September 16, 2012 4:57 pm BuckGalaxy

Conservative commentator George Will on Sunday rejected the idea laid out by an advisor to Mitt Romney that if the Republican candidate had been president, the riots that occurred in much of the Arab world last week — including attacks in Libya that killed four Americans — may not have occurred.

On ABC’s “This Week,” Jake Tapper read a quotation from a Washington Post interview with Romney foreign policy advisor Richard Williamson, according to a video posted on Mediaite. Referring to the unrest over the last week, Williamson said, “[t]here’s a pretty compelling story that if you had a President Romney, you’d be in a different situation.”

“Is there?” Tapper asked Will.

“No,” Will told Tapper. “The great superstition of American politics concerns presidential power, and during a presidential year that reaches an apogee and it becomes national narcissism. Everything that happens anywhere in the world, we caused or we could cure with a tweak of presidential rhetoric.”
